Product Introduction

Overview

The INA260AIPWR is a precision digital current, power, and voltage monitor produced by Texas Instruments. This device features an I2C and SMBus™-compatible interface and is integrated with a precision shunt resistor. It is designed to provide high-accuracy measurements of current, voltage, and power, and it supports over-current detection across a wide range of common-mode voltages from 0 V to 36 V. The INA260AIPWR operates from a single 2.7-V to 5.5-V power supply and is available in a 16-pin TSSOP package. It is suitable for various applications requiring precise current and power monitoring.

Key Specifications

Parameter Value Unit
Package TSSOP (PW) -
Pins 16 -
Operating Temperature Range -40 to 125 °C
Current Sense Resistance 2 mΩ -
Tolerance of Current Sense Resistance Equivalent to 0.1% -
Continuous Current Rating 15 A (-40°C to +85°C) -
Temperature Coefficient 10 ppm/°C (0°C to +125°C) -
Bus Voltage Range 0 V to 36 V -
System Gain Error 0.15% (Maximum) -
Offset Current 5 mA (Maximum) -
Power Supply Range 2.7 V to 5.5 V -
Supply Current 310 µA (Typical) -
Interface I2C and SMBus™-compatible -
Programmable Addresses Up to 16 -

Key Features

  • Precision Integrated Shunt Resistor: With a resistance of 2 mΩ and a tolerance equivalent to 0.1%, ensuring high accuracy and low temperature drift.
  • High-Accuracy Measurements: Offers a system gain error of 0.15% (maximum) and an offset current of 5 mA (maximum).
  • Configurable Averaging Options: Allows for flexible configuration of ADC conversion times and averaging.
  • Programmable Alert Thresholds: Supports programmable alert thresholds for over-current, under-current, over-voltage, and under-voltage conditions.
  • High-Side or Low-Side Sensing: Capable of measuring current in both high-side and low-side configurations.
  • Digital Interface: Features an I2C and SMBus™-compatible interface with up to 16 programmable addresses.
  • Internal Multiplier: Enables direct readouts of current in amperes and power in watts.
  • Operating Voltage Range: Operates from a 2.7-V to 5.5-V power supply.

Applications

  • Test Equipment: Ideal for precise current and power measurements in test and measurement devices.
  • Servers and Data Centers: Used for monitoring power consumption and current in server and data center environments.
  • Telecom Equipment: Suitable for telecommunications equipment requiring accurate power and current monitoring.
  • Computing Systems: Applied in computing systems for power management and current sensing.
  • Battery Chargers and Power Supplies: Used in battery charging systems and power supplies to monitor current and power accurately.
